F-35 defeated by means of flashlight

America Wind Drive fighter jet’s $14-million engine was once destroyed by means of the software upcoming it was once run with out correct protection procedures

Probably the most $14-million engines on a US Wind Drive F-35A fighter jet was once destroyed ultimate occasion upcoming an engineer left a steel flashlight within the gadget, an army investigation by means of the Wind Drive Airplane Crash Investigation Board printed on Thursday finds.

The expensive airplane, a part of the Wind Drive’s 56th Fighter Wing, was once present process required repairs at Luke Wind Drive Bottom in Glendale, Arizona, when the “accident” befell on March 15.

Upkeep staff at the army’s F-35 fleet were ordered to put in a metering plug into every engine’s gasoline form in December 2022 upcoming a “mishap with the fuel system” that presen. The doomed engine at Luke was once hooked up to “one of the last aircraft that needed to be completed,” the investigation mentioned.

A 3-person engineering crew from the 62nd Airplane Upkeep Unit, a part of the 56th Airplane Upkeep Squadron, carried out the set up, putting off a unmarried panel to insert the plug, and grew to become at the engines to check the set up for gasoline leaks. Negative alarms or signals had been noticed all the way through the 13 mins they allowed the jet to run, in step with the record.

Most effective after they grew to become it off did they understand one thing was once amiss, listening to a “clanging sound” and finding “significant damage.”

Probably the most engineers therefore “identified damage to the blades of the engine,” the investigation famous. “He reported the engine damage to the maintenance expeditor and stated, ‘I believe I just ingested a flashlight.’”

Negative people had been injured by means of the engineers’ mistake, regardless that the price of the “foreign object damage” was once estimated at just about $4 million. The Wind Drive reportedly scrap all of the $14-million engine because of the level of the wreckage.

The investigators concluded the blame lay with the engineers’ failure to apply protocol, which calls for a “tool check” previous to checking out an engine. Additionally they omitted to tie all wanted pieces to themselves as process dictated. The employees examined adverse for medicine and alcohol and the record denied “lifestyle factors were a factor in the mishap,” putting one of the blame on professional procedures that allowed two individuals of the upkeep team to every imagine the alternative had accounted for the errant flashlight prior to checking out the engine.

Officers declined to show if any individual were disciplined over the expensive error when requested by means of army weblog Process & Objective on Friday.

The F-35 is the costliest guns gadget ever constructed, costing about $1.6 trillion over its construction lifetime. The Wind Drive said in 2021 – just about two decades upcoming the bothered airplane was once conceived – that it had failed at affordability, costing just about $36,000 in keeping with day to fly in comparison to $22,000 in keeping with day for the F-16 it was once supposed to exchange.
